Q: Is 378,788,711 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 378,788,711 is not a prime number.

Why is 378,788,711 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 378788711 can be evenly divided by 1 7 61 427 887,093 6,209,651 54,112,673 and 378,788,711, with no remainder.

Since 378,788,711 cannot be divided by just 1 and 378,788,711, it is not a prime number.
